Default Grinding from my rear axel when u slow down, stop or turn?

I have a Zr2 03' Blazer and i started noticing a grinding coming from my rear when i slow down stop or turn? any HELP?

Have we looked at the rear brakes before the gears? What is the condition of your gear oil? Take the plug out and stick a finger in it to feel the edges of the big ring gear, so they feel chipped or smooth? Can you make the noise happen with zero brake application?
